code review by hf: do modify newyear game coupon download app link
Showing
4 changed files
with
133 additions
and
5 deletions
static/huodong/cuxiao/css/newyear/index.css
0 → 100644
1 | +* { | ||
2 | + margin: 0; | ||
3 | + padding: 0; | ||
4 | +} | ||
5 | +.coupon-container img { | ||
6 | + display: block; | ||
7 | + max-width: 100%; | ||
8 | +} | ||
9 | + | ||
10 | +.coupon-top { | ||
11 | + position: relative; | ||
12 | +} | ||
13 | +.coupon-top .go-check { | ||
14 | + position: absolute; | ||
15 | + bottom: 7.075rem; | ||
16 | + width: 100%; | ||
17 | + height: 3.0rem; | ||
18 | +} | ||
19 | +.coupon-top .app-btn { | ||
20 | + position: absolute; | ||
21 | + width: 7.55rem; | ||
22 | + height: 4.0rem; | ||
23 | + bottom: 1.6rem; | ||
24 | +} | ||
25 | +.coupon-top .app-btn.app1{ | ||
26 | + left: 0.325rem | ||
27 | +} | ||
28 | +.coupon-top .app-btn.app2{ | ||
29 | + right: 0.325rem | ||
30 | +} | ||
31 | +.coupon-bottom { | ||
32 | + height: 24.125rem; | ||
33 | + background: url(../../img/newyear/160105/bottom-bg.png) no-repeat bottom center; | ||
34 | + background-size: 100% 100%; | ||
35 | +} | ||
36 | + | ||
37 | +.coupon-banner { | ||
38 | + text-align: center; | ||
39 | + font-size: 0; | ||
40 | +} | ||
41 | +.coupon-banner a { | ||
42 | + display: inline-block; | ||
43 | + width: 6.6rem; | ||
44 | + height: 6.6rem; | ||
45 | + margin: 0 0.25rem 0.55rem; | ||
46 | +} | ||
47 | + | ||
48 | +.coupon-bottom .follow-yoho { | ||
49 | + display: block; | ||
50 | + margin: 1.5rem auto 0; | ||
51 | + width: 10.175rem; | ||
52 | + height: 2.675rem; | ||
53 | +} | ||
54 | + | ||
55 | +.bottom-btn { | ||
56 | + margin: 1.95rem 0 0; | ||
57 | + font-size: 0; | ||
58 | + text-align: center; | ||
59 | +} | ||
60 | +.bottom-btn a { | ||
61 | + display: inline-block; | ||
62 | + margin: 0 1.25rem; | ||
63 | + width: 5.225rem; | ||
64 | + height: 2.0rem; | ||
65 | +} | ||
66 | +.modal { | ||
67 | + position: fixed; | ||
68 | + top: 0; | ||
69 | + right: 0; | ||
70 | + bottom: 0; | ||
71 | + left: 0; | ||
72 | + background: url(../../img/newyear/160105/share.png) center top no-repeat; | ||
73 | + -webkit-background-size: 100%; | ||
74 | + -moz-background-size: 100%; | ||
75 | + background-size: 100%; | ||
76 | + display: none; | ||
77 | +} | ||
78 | + | ||
79 | +.has-done { | ||
80 | + position: fixed; | ||
81 | + top: 0; | ||
82 | + right: 0; | ||
83 | + bottom: 0; | ||
84 | + left: 0; | ||
85 | + background: rgba(0,0,0,0.4) url(../../img/newyear/160105/11.png); | ||
86 | + background-repeat: no-repeat; | ||
87 | + background-size: 80% auto; | ||
88 | + background-position: center center; | ||
89 | + overflow: hidden; | ||
90 | + display: none; | ||
91 | +} | ||
92 | + | ||
93 | +.dialog-box { | ||
94 | + display: none; | ||
95 | + position: fixed; | ||
96 | + top: 0; | ||
97 | + right: 0; | ||
98 | + bottom: 0; | ||
99 | + left: 0; | ||
100 | + background: rgba(0,0,0,0.4); | ||
101 | + z-index: 999; | ||
102 | +} | ||
103 | + | ||
104 | +.dialog-inner { | ||
105 | + position: absolute; | ||
106 | + width: 13.375rem; | ||
107 | + height: 9.625rem; | ||
108 | + top: 50%; | ||
109 | + left: 50%; | ||
110 | + margin: -4.8125rem 0 0 -6.6875rem; | ||
111 | +} | ||
112 | + | ||
113 | +.dialog-inner img { | ||
114 | + max-width: 100%; | ||
115 | +} | ||
116 | + | ||
117 | +.dialog-inner span { | ||
118 | + position: absolute; | ||
119 | + width: 9rem; | ||
120 | + height: 1.85rem; | ||
121 | + bottom: 0.6rem; | ||
122 | + left: 50%; | ||
123 | + margin: 0 0 0 -4.5rem; | ||
124 | + cursor: pointer; | ||
125 | +} |
@@ -9,7 +9,7 @@ | @@ -9,7 +9,7 @@ | ||
9 | <meta name="viewport" content="width=device-width,initial-scale=1.0,maximum-scale=1.0,user-scalable=no,minimal-ui" media="(device-height: 568px)"> | 9 | <meta name="viewport" content="width=device-width,initial-scale=1.0,maximum-scale=1.0,user-scalable=no,minimal-ui" media="(device-height: 568px)"> |
10 | <meta name="apple-mobile-web-app-capable" content="yes"> | 10 | <meta name="apple-mobile-web-app-capable" content="yes"> |
11 | <meta name="apple-mobile-web-app-status-bar-style" content="grey"> | 11 | <meta name="apple-mobile-web-app-status-bar-style" content="grey"> |
12 | - <link rel="stylesheet" href="{{imgUrl}}/cuxiao/css/newyear/index.css"> | 12 | + <link rel="stylesheet" href="{{imgUrl}}/cuxiao/css/newyear/index-2.css"> |
13 | <script> | 13 | <script> |
14 | (function(doc, win) { | 14 | (function(doc, win) { |
15 | var docEl = doc.documentElement; | 15 | var docEl = doc.documentElement; |
@@ -29,7 +29,7 @@ | @@ -29,7 +29,7 @@ | ||
29 | <img src="{{imgUrl}}/cuxiao/img/newyear/160105/top-bg.png" alt=""> | 29 | <img src="{{imgUrl}}/cuxiao/img/newyear/160105/top-bg.png" alt=""> |
30 | <a class="go-check" href="{{myCouponUrl}}"></a> | 30 | <a class="go-check" href="{{myCouponUrl}}"></a> |
31 | <a class="app-btn app1" href="http://a.app.qq.com/o/simple.jsp?pkgname=com.yoho&g_f=995445"></a> | 31 | <a class="app-btn app1" href="http://a.app.qq.com/o/simple.jsp?pkgname=com.yoho&g_f=995445"></a> |
32 | - <a class="app-btn app2" href="http://www.yohoshow.com/about/index/yohoboysqr"></a> | 32 | + <a class="app-btn app2" href="http://www.yohoshow.com/about/index/yohobuyqr"></a> |
33 | </div> | 33 | </div> |
34 | <div class="coupon-bottom"> | 34 | <div class="coupon-bottom"> |
35 | <div class="coupon-banner"> | 35 | <div class="coupon-banner"> |
@@ -40,7 +40,7 @@ | @@ -40,7 +40,7 @@ | ||
40 | </div> | 40 | </div> |
41 | <a class="follow-yoho" href="http://mp.weixin.qq.com/s?__biz=MjM5ODI5MDA4MA==&mid=201849402&idx=1&sn=c0089812f9769d82e0075f69d771f6e1#rd"></a> | 41 | <a class="follow-yoho" href="http://mp.weixin.qq.com/s?__biz=MjM5ODI5MDA4MA==&mid=201849402&idx=1&sn=c0089812f9769d82e0075f69d771f6e1#rd"></a> |
42 | <div class="bottom-btn"> | 42 | <div class="bottom-btn"> |
43 | - <a class="play-again" href="javascript:;"></a> | 43 | + <a class="play-again" href="{{playAgain}}"></a> |
44 | <a class="share-btn" href="javascript:;"></a> | 44 | <a class="share-btn" href="javascript:;"></a> |
45 | </div> | 45 | </div> |
46 | </div> | 46 | </div> |
@@ -62,6 +62,7 @@ class NewyearController extends HuodongAction | @@ -62,6 +62,7 @@ class NewyearController extends HuodongAction | ||
62 | 'bannerUrl_2' => 'http://m.yohobuy.com/girls?openby:yohobuy={"action":"go.home","params":{"channel":"2"}}', | 62 | 'bannerUrl_2' => 'http://m.yohobuy.com/girls?openby:yohobuy={"action":"go.home","params":{"channel":"2"}}', |
63 | 'bannerUrl_3' => 'http://m.yohobuy.com/kids?openby:yohobuy={"action":"go.home","params":{"channel":"3"}}', | 63 | 'bannerUrl_3' => 'http://m.yohobuy.com/kids?openby:yohobuy={"action":"go.home","params":{"channel":"3"}}', |
64 | 'bannerUrl_4' => 'http://m.yohobuy.com/lifestyle?openby:yohobuy={"action":"go.home","params":{"channel":"4"}}', | 64 | 'bannerUrl_4' => 'http://m.yohobuy.com/lifestyle?openby:yohobuy={"action":"go.home","params":{"channel":"4"}}', |
65 | + 'playAgain' => 'http://feature.yoho.cn/2016lishifeng/index.html', | ||
65 | )); | 66 | )); |
66 | } | 67 | } |
67 | 68 |
@@ -28,8 +28,10 @@ class RegController extends AbstractAction | @@ -28,8 +28,10 @@ class RegController extends AbstractAction | ||
28 | $data['areaCode'] = '+86'; // 默认的区号 | 28 | $data['areaCode'] = '+86'; // 默认的区号 |
29 | $data['countrys'] = RegData::getAreasData(); // 地区信息列表 | 29 | $data['countrys'] = RegData::getAreasData(); // 地区信息列表 |
30 | 30 | ||
31 | - $refer = $this->get('refer', SITE_MAIN . '/?go=1'); | ||
32 | - $this->setCookie('refer', $refer); | 31 | + $refer = $this->get('refer'); |
32 | + if (!empty($refer)) { | ||
33 | + $this->setCookie('refer', $refer); | ||
34 | + } | ||
33 | 35 | ||
34 | // 生成HTML(reg.html) | 36 | // 生成HTML(reg.html) |
35 | //$this->_view->html('reg'); | 37 | //$this->_view->html('reg'); |
-
Please register or login to post a comment